How long we store personal data:
Sky Professionals does not store your personal data for longer than is strictly necessary to realize the purposes for which your data is collected. We use the following retention periods for the following (categories) of personal data:

  • Category CV’s, resumes / Retention period: 4 weeks after recruitment procedure or 6 months after recruitment procedure when agreed by applicant / Reason: 6 months on hold for customers
  • Category third parties: Personal data trainees (NAW) / Retention period: deleted the month after executing training / reason: identification purpose access SPL-East
  • Category customers: training records trainees /  Retention period: 5 years / reason: compliant with EASA regulation
  • Category Instructor files CCTO / Retention period: 3 years after termination employment Sky Professionals / reason: compliant with  OM 1.7.1, NL-CCTO-603
  • Category Staff member files CCTO / Retention period: 3 years after termination employment Sky Professionals / reason: compliant with OM 1.7.1, NL-CCTO-603
  • Category student files and training records CCTO / Retention period: indefinitly / reason: compliant with OM 1.7.1, NL-CCTO-603
  • Category customer data / Retention period: 7 years after determination of the agreement / Reason: fiscal retention obligation by law. However, 2 years after determination of the agreement non relevant data will be removed.
